Layer 1: The Collar â Sleek, Daily Safety
The first and most obvious placement was the collar, but I needed something low-profile and lightweight enough for daily wear that still offered serious tracking power.
Device 1: The Pebblebee Clip 5
The Clip 5 was the perfect daily solution. Itâs small, durable, and easily clips onto the D-ring of Copperâs existing collar. The major selling point for me was the rechargeable battery it lasts up to a year on a single charge! This eliminated the daily anxiety of checking the battery level, which was the biggest flaw in my old trackers. If Copper did manage to sneak out, the precise location updates gave me confidence that I could quickly pinpoint his whereabouts, making this the foundational element of my new Pebblebee Pet Tracker system.
Layer 2: The Carrier â Travel and Emergency Backup
I realized that safety issues aren’t always about escape; sometimes they happen when you’re traveling, at a friend’s house, or even at the vet. I needed a discreet backup tracker that wasn’t reliant on Copper wearing a collar.
Device 2: The Pebblebee Card 5
The Card 5 is designed to fit into wallets, but I slipped it into the small document pocket on Copper’s travel carrier, and occasionally, into the pocket of his favorite winter coat. This gave me an emergency location source completely separate from his collar. Because it’s so thin and lightweight, it worked brilliantly as a permanent fixture in the car seat cover. The best part? It uses the same powerful tracking network as the Clip, ensuring reliability in multiple scenarios.
Layer 3: The Leash â The Final Line of Defense
The third device was all about redundancy the ultimate safety layer in case the collar was lost or removed.
Device 3: The Pebblebee Tag Universal
I attached the Tag Universal directly to Copper’s favorite walking leash. This ensured that even if Copper somehow managed to pull free from the leash (and collar clip) during a walk, the leash itself often the last thing a panicked dog drops could be tracked. Itâs also waterproof and tough, built to withstand the elements, which is a must for any real-world Pebblebee Pet Tracker setup.
